I am sorry for the late reply. The HCG results vary with the weeks of gestation or the pregnancy weeks. Usually the labs report the range for the weeks of gestation, and the value of your blood HCG levels. Then the doctor compares your result with the normal range for your weeks of gestation to know whether the levels are high enough for pregnancy to continue forward. Hope this helps.
